Currently, the Xuong Giang writing group has 13 members led by poet Doan Huy Canh, most of whom are retired veterans, teachers, workers, civil servants, businessmen... many of whom are members of the provincial Literature and Arts Association. The person with the most books is Chu Ngoc Phan with about 20 books, the person with the least is 3 books.
Of course, the number of books does not really evaluate the author's talent or the quality of the work, but it shows the true work of the members of the writing group. In general, through the opinions of readers and the provincial literary and artistic community, the group really has many mature writers, appearing in the central and local press such as: Tan Quang, Dinh Tien Hai, Duong Van Hiep, Dang Ba Khanh, Tran Thi Thanh Thuy, Doan Huy Canh... Among them, poet Tan Quang is a member of the Vietnam Writers Association .
For a long time, many poetry clubs/groups have appeared in the province, but many of them have disbanded. As the old saying goes, “building a pagoda is easy, keeping the ceremony is difficult”, the existence of a poetry and literature club/group depends on many factors. In addition to passion, it also requires scientific and sophisticated management, specific and practical activities and appropriate financial resources. All of that is done quite thoroughly in the Xuong Giang writing group with an enthusiastic and responsible director - who used to be an experienced manager in a famous enterprise in the province.
The activities of the Xuong Giang writing group are held twice a month, following the theme of events in the hometown and country. The activities are also very diverse: Field trips to compose in and outside the province, organizing poetry exchanges, introducing and promoting new works of authors, calling for socialized sponsorship... The members are always united, close-knit, and help each other.
At the end of May, the group released their first poetry collection called “Xuong Giang”, a collection of poems by 12 authors. Among them, 5 female writers with sensitive souls, multi-dimensional perspectives on life and kind, delicate hearts still create surprising effects, pondering about life, humanity and the desire for happiness. Each person has a poetic personality in the common inherent with impressive verses. That is Tran Thi Chung full of torment “Mistletoe though lying in the leaves/ Who knows how to love the old tree/ Only the bright sunlight nourishes the color of the leaves/ Love the tree before each change of season”. A Ngoc Mai full of mixed feelings “She goes in the afternoon, the fallen flowers are scattered/ Leaving a lullaby with the purple xoan flowers” . Poetry lovers also meet a Ha Thao with a profound perspective "I return to visit the border, the milestone/ The grass is lush green but the roots are still purple" or a sentimental Tran Thi Thanh Thuy "On the wine bottle in the corner of the house/ The old fingerprints are already a bit drunk... No moldy tea all winter/ Warmth embraces the cold lying looking at the wall".
For male writers like Dinh Tien Hai, Tan Quang, Duong Van Hiep, they really haunt many people with their way of feeling, thinking, intertwining the virtual and the real, their extremely rich imagination, as if there is an echo behind the words. The verses have many layers. The poetic ideas are strange. Reading their poems, one must be slow, thoughtful, and interpretive: "Afternoon back / Sad heart like a net / Wherever I hit, I get stuck" (Dinh Tien Hai); "Nineteen or twenty years old, it becomes a sob / Mother's hair is white far away, the clouds are still here" (Duong Van Hiep); "The bamboo bank is soaked with swaying smoke / Smoke is the string that ties the kite of the crescent moon" (Tan Quang)...
Poets like Dang Ba Khanh, Doan Huy Canh, Nguyen Chi Dien, Ngo Trong Binh are filled with love for their homeland, country, and comrades with a very passionate and sincere consciousness and feeling, expressing many wishes: "Poaching a bucket of Buddha's gate/ Suddenly feeling at peace" (Dang Ba Khanh); "The river reflects the silent temple roofs/ To keep the flow of the vast Zen realm" (Doan Huy Canh); "Laughter carries the dream/ The sad sound drops absentmindedly in the spring afternoon" (Ngo Trong Binh); "The bamboo fence dyes my childhood/ Green in the lullaby of my grandmother" (Nguyen Chi Dien)...
The good news is that this group of poets brings together many styles. Each writer has his own unique personality and is surpassing himself in accepting to explore or break away from the current poetry trend. The collection of poems "Xuong Giang" appeared in the poetry world in a very mature way, contributing to raising the position of the Xuong Giang group in the literary and artistic life of the province.
